No. Why would they?
Earthworms are probably the best meaty food you can feed your frogs. Only dangers I can think of would be feeding worms from the "wild" because of contaminants.
Awesome. That is what I had gathered from many people's opinions, and am aware that zoos use them as a staple in the frog's diet. I just wanted to make sure I wasn't over-feeding them worms in comparison to reptomin.

I use earthworms as staple diet for my ACFs. They are relatively low in fat and calcium-rich (this is why they are even said to prevent dropsy), so thereīs nothing wrong with them given that they arenīt contaminated. Just donīt overfeed, regardless of the kind of food.
